What are the warning signs?
Sometimes type 2 diabetes can develop without any warnings signs. In fact, about a third of all people who have type 2 don’t know they have it. That’s why it’s important to talk to your doctor about your risk for the disease and determined if you should be tested.
Common warnings signs include:
- Increased thirst
- Increased hunger (especially after eating)
- Dry mouth
- Frequent urination or urine infections
- Unexplained weight loss (even though you are eating and feel hungry)
- Fatigue (weak, tired feeling)
- Blurred vision
- Headaches
- Diabetic coma (loss of consciousness)
